[2013-08-23 14:06:05] a...@php.net

>From what i could debug now, there is no crash in PHP itself. What happens is 
>that PHP 
exits early but IIS continues to deliver data to client. What I can assume now 
is that 
PHP fills the IIS buffers and waits for taker, but IIS doesn't ask anymore 
because the 
client is downloading with the very low bandwidth and the IIS buffer emties too 
slowly. 
Therefore two possibilities should be checked with IIS

- increasing timeout between PHP and IIS
- increasing internal IIS buffers, so then PHP can fill it up before it's full

Maybe it had really sense to check with IIS specialists anyway. What i'm 
additionally 
going to do now is to check if the same happens on linux with say 
nginx+fastcgi, 
because if it does - that were sure PHP issue.

regarding webserver crash with multiple downloads we can contribute following:
we have found a setting in iis. in fast-cgi settings, you can limit the "Rapid 
Fails perMinute" by default it is 10.
if you increase it, there will be no error 500 anymore shown to the users.
but in log you still get errors.
it seems that iis kills all php-cgi.exe processes if there are too many fails 
(error 500) in a specific time (perMinute).
